To change the oil, ensure the engine is warm. Turn off the tractor and remove the key. Place an oil pan under the engine. Remove the oil drain plug and allow the oil to drain completely. Replace the drain plug and remove the oil filter. Install a new oil filter and fill the engine with the recommended oil type and capacity.

To adjust the cutting deck height, locate the deck lift lever on the tractor. Move the lever to the desired height setting. Ensure the deck is level from side to side by adjusting the deck leveling links if needed.

Excessive vibration can be caused by unbalanced blades, loose bolts, or worn bearings. Check the blades for damage or imbalance and replace if necessary. Tighten any loose bolts and inspect bearings for wear.
To replace the drive belt, first disconnect the spark plug wire. Remove the cutting deck and locate the belt routing diagram. Release the tension on the belt tensioner and remove the old belt. Install the new belt following the diagram and re-tension the belt tensioner. Reattach the cutting deck.

To winterize the tractor, clean the exterior and mower deck thoroughly. Change the oil and replace the oil filter. Add a fuel stabilizer to the gas tank. Remove the battery and store it in a cool, dry place. Cover the tractor or store it in a sheltered area.
